Background and Identification

The Mallinckrodt Nellcor N-395 is a pulse oximeter made by Mallinckrodt Pharmaceuticals. Pulse oximeters are non-invasive devices used to monitor a patient’s oxygen saturation. Mallinckrodt is a manufacturer of specialty pharmaceuticals, imaging agents, and generic drugs. The company also acquires, manufactures, and sells products for diagnostic procedures and pain treatment.

The Nellcor N-395 is designed as a portable pulse oximeter that measures pulse rate and functional oxygen saturation. This model can be used for adult, pediatric, and neonatal patients in hospitals, hospital-like facilities, and intra-hospital transport.

The N-395 model features four soft keys that allow the operator to access recorded trend information, choose the language, adjust the internal clock, change alarm limits, and change communication processes. This pulse oximeter can be powered either by AC power or on its internal battery, which is rechargeable. On a fully charged battery, the device can run for up to two hours. This model takes 18 hours to fully charge while in use.

When pulse rate or saturated oxygen levels move above or below a preset value, the pulse oximeter will produce audible and visual alarms.

The Mallinckrodt Nellcor N-395 typically includes a grey plastic housing. The model number, “N-395,” is printed in the upper right-hand corner of the device’s front face.

Technical Specifications

GENERAL:

  • Designed to meet safety requirements of: UL 2601-1 CSA-C22.2 No. 601-1-M90, IEC 601-1 (Class I, type BF), ISO 9919, EMC per EN 60601-1-2.

ELECTRICAL:

  • Protection Class: Class I: per IEC 601-1, clause 2.2.4
  • Degree of Protection: Type BF: per IEC 601-1, clause 2.2.26
  • Mode of Operation: Continuous
  • Battery Type: Rechargeable, sealed lead-acid, internal
  • Operating time: 2 hours minimum on new, fully charged battery under the following conditions: no alarms, no analog or serial output devices attached, no RS-232 level nurse call output and backlight on.
  • Recharge period:
    • 14 hours for full charge (in standby)
    • 18 hours for full charge (in use)
  • Fuses:
    • 2 each 5 x 20 mm
    • Slow Blow: 0.5 Amp 250 volts
  • AC Power: Selectable by switch
    • 100-120 VAC, 50/60 Hz or
    • 200-240 VAC, 50/60 Hz
    • 20 VA
  • Sensor: The wavelength of the light emitted is within the range of 250 nm to 1,000 nm with the energy not exceeding 10 mw.

PH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S:

Dimensions

  • 3.3 in. H x 10.4 in. W x 6.8 in. D
  • 8.4 cm H x 26.4 cm W x 17.3 cm D

Weight

  • 5.7 lbs.
  • 2.6 kg

ENVIRONMENTAL:

  • Operating Temperature: 5 C to 40 C (+41 F to +104 F)
  • Storage Temperature: -20 C to +70 C (-4 F to +158 F)
  • Operating Altitude: -390 m to +3,658 m (-1,280 ft. to +12,000 ft.)
  • Relative Humidity: 15 %RH to 95 %RH, noncondensing

ALARMS:

Alarm Limit Range

  • % Saturation: 20-100%
  • Pulse: 30-250 bpm

PERFORMANCE:

Measurement Range

  • SpO2: 1-100%
  • Pulse/Heart Rate: 20-250 bpm
  • Accuracy
  • Saturation (%SpO2 ±1 SD):
  • Without Motion:

** Adults: 70 to 100% ±2 digits

** Neonates: 70 to 100% ±3 digits

  • 1 to 69% unspecified

* With Motion:

  • Adults and Neonates: 70 to 100% ±3 digits
    • 1 to 69% unspecified
  • Pulse Rate
    • Without Motion: 20 to 250 ±3 digits
    • With Motion: Normal physiologic range (e.g., 55 ñ 125 bpm) ±5 digits
